  • Title
    House and Gardens in St.John’s Street (no.39) Counterpart lease for 50 years from Rev.Henry Pearse, Rector of St.John’s with James Upton and Edward Langley, churchwardens and James Upton and John Alexander Grove, Overseers of the Poor to Robert Thorp of St.John’s, dealer in lace
  • Date free text
    30 May 1846
  • Production date
    From: 1846 To: 1846
  • Scope and Content
    of messuage or dwelling house on W side of St.John’s Street, formerly leased and occupied by Dixie Gregory, afterwards occupied by Edward Chapman, lately by William Agutters and now unoccupied bounded: to N by yard and buildings in occupation of Robert Thorp; to E by St.John’s Street; to S by messuage, yard and garden of James Upton; to W by ground occupied by William Franklin at a rent of 315 per annum Included are a marginal plan, covenant to repair the premises according to specifications and plan by James Tacy Wing, architect and surveyor dated 14 Apr and 28 May 1846. Witness: C.Cook Jnr., clerk to Pearse Jr. & Son, Bedford
